Pisa Airport Transfer to Piedmont: Your Complete Guide

Overview

Traveling from Pisa International Airport (PSA) to Italy’s picturesque Piedmont region combines convenience with breathtaking scenery. The journey spans approximately 300 km (186 miles) and takes around 3–4 hours by road, depending on your final destination within Piedmont—whether it’s Turin’s elegant boulevards or the rolling vineyards of Langhe-Roero. Pre-booking a private transfer from Pisa Airport to Piedmont ensures a seamless start to your Italian adventure.

Getting to Know Your Destination

Piedmont is a treasure trove of culinary delights, UNESCO-listed wine regions like Barolo and Barbaresco, and alpine landscapes near the Swiss border. Highlights include:

  • Turin: Italy’s first capital city boasts Baroque architecture and the iconic Mole Antonelliana tower.
  • Langhe Wine Country: Famous for Nebbiolo grapes and truffle festivals in Alba.
  • Lake Maggiore: A serene retreat with lakeside villas and botanical gardens.

Main Transfer Options

Public Transport: Trains & Buses

While cost-effective for solo travelers or small groups:

  • Train: Take the PisaMover shuttle (€5) to Pisa Centrale Station Trenitalia. From there, regional trains connect to Turin (3–4 hours; €20–€35). Not ideal for luggage-heavy travelers or rural destinations in Piedmont.
  • Bus: Limited direct services; most routes require transfers in Florence or Milan.

Taxi & Rideshare

A taxi from Pisa Airport to Piedmont costs €300–€450 depending on your destination. Ensure meters are running or agree on fixed fares upfront. Apps like Uber operate sparingly here—pre-booking is advised.

Car Rentals

Major agencies like Hertz and Europcar offer vehicles at €50–€100/day. Note: Italian highways require toll payments (€15–€25 for this route).
